Are all donkeys considered cross breeds, or are some purebred?

Donkeys, also known as asses, are domesticated members of the horse family, Equidae. They are commonly used as working animals due to their strength and endurance. However, when it comes to their breeding and classification, there can be some confusion. This article aims to provide some clarity on the topic.

To understand whether all donkeys are considered cross breeds or if there are purebred donkeys, we need to first look at the history of donkeys and their close relatives, horses.

Donkeys and horses belong to the same genus, Equus. They can interbreed and produce offspring called mules or hinnies, depending on the parentage. Mules are the result of a male donkey and a female horse, while hinnies are the offspring of a male horse and a female donkey. Both mules and hinnies are sterile and cannot reproduce.

Purebred donkeys, on the other hand, are the result of breeding two donkeys together. They have a distinct genetic makeup that distinguishes them from horses and their hybrid offspring. Purebred donkeys often exhibit specific characteristics and traits that are consistent within their breed.

There are several recognized donkey breeds around the world, each with its own set of standards and breed characteristics. Some popular donkey breeds include the American Mammoth Jackstock, Miniature Mediterranean, and the Andalusian Donkey. These breeds have been selectively bred over generations to maintain certain traits and characteristics, making them purebred.

Frequently asked questions

No, donkeys are not a crossbreed. Donkeys are a distinct species called Equus africanus asinus, which is part of the equid family. They are closely related to horses, but they are not a result of crossbreeding between horses and other species.
